Bounds on Scalar Leptoquarks from the LEP Data

High Energy Physics - Phenomenology 2008-02-03 v2

Abstract

We obtain the constraints on scalar leptoquarks coming from radiative corrections to ZZ physics. We perform a global fitting to the LEP data including the contributions of the most general effective Lagrangian for scalar leptoquarks, which exhibits the SU(2)L×U(1)YSU(2)_L \times U(1)_Y gauge invariance. Our bounds on leptoquarks that couple to the top quark are much stronger than the ones obtained from low energy experiments.
